Appointment letters given to 10 promoted head teachers
Hoshiarpur, July 19
District Education Officer (DEO), Hoshiarpur, Kamaldeep Kaur has issued 10 appointment letters to teachers promoted as head teachers at the District Education Office. Deputy District Education Officer Sukhwinder Singh was also present with him on the occasion.
The DEO congratulated the promoted teachers and encouraged them to work diligently for the betterment of education in the district. The DEO also emphasised the importance of their new role in leading schools and guiding teachers to achieve academic excellence.
The newly promoted head teachers have been tasked with increasing enrolment in their respective schools. The DEO has set a target to enhance student enrollment and improve the overall performance of schools.
The head teachers have been instructed to conduct door-to-door surveys, identify out-of-school children and persuade parents to enrol their children in schools. They will also liaise with village leaders, community members, and local organisations to spread awareness about the importance of education. The initiative aims to increase student enrolment, reduce dropout rates, and improve the overall standard of education in the district.
